The Port of Hood River is expecting it to take about six months to complete an infrastructure needs study for Lot 1 on the Waterfront. Port Executive Director Michael McElwee says one of the challenges will be the public nature of the location, which will require serving light industrial uses but also with broad sidewalks and the ability to be transformed into a location for events. He also notes the land is zoned light industrial, so it is more difficult to pay off the debt from infrastructure development because of lower rent revenues than from commercial or retail properties.
